One of the most convenient and effective ways of growing in your understanding of spiritual life is to make a habit of attending one or more of the many classes offered Sunday mornings through the Adult Christian Education (ACE) Program. Classes are open to anyone college age and above and are scheduled from 9:30 a.m. – 10:30 a.m. The program follows a 15-week semester system (Fall & Spring).

Within the ACE Program, there are three educational tracks:
Foundation Building - Appropriate for any individual curious about Christianity, anyone just beginning his/her new spiritual journey and for any Christians seeking to strengthen their understanding of foundational truths. Classes within this track will lay the foundation for one’s spiritual growth and for living out a Christian life.
Biblical Exploration – Classes in this track will provide an in-depth study of a particular book or topic or individual within the Bible. Classes will present biblical teaching with practical application.
Kingdom Living – Content focus is on life change, not simply knowledge acquisition. These classes will assist believers to develop a Kingdom-oriented worldview, to live out kingdom principles daily, and to facilitate transformation of the believer’s life.
